Thin walls relax after roughing. We rough, let the part stabilise, then finish — otherwise a 1.5 mm wall bows by more than the tolerance it was cut to.

Achievable Tolerances for CNC Lathe Machining 7075 Aluminum
| Feature | Standard | Precision |
|---|---|---|
| Outside diameter | ±0.05 mm | ±0.005 mm |
| Bore diameter | H9 | H6 |
| Length / shoulder position | ±0.10 mm | ±0.020 mm |
| Concentricity OD to ID | 0.05 mm TIR | 0.010 mm TIR |
| Roundness | 0.02 mm | 0.005 mm |
| Thread class | 6g / 2A | 4h / 3A |
| Surface finish, as turned | Ra 1.6 µm | Ra 0.4 µm |
Standard is what a normal quotation assumes. Precision is available on nominated features and is priced separately, because it needs extra setups, in-process gauging and CMM verification. Call out only the features that need it — blanket-tightening a drawing is the single most common reason a quote comes back expensive.

Finishing Options for 7075 Aluminum
| Finish | Thickness / effect | Why it gets specified |
|---|---|---|
| Clear anodise (Type II) | 5–25 µm | Corrosion protection, keeps the natural colour |
| Colour anodise | 10–25 µm | Black, red, blue, gold; add 0.02 mm to close tolerances |
| Hard anodise (Type III) | 25–50 µm | 60–70 HRC surface, grows 50% into the part |
| Chromate / Alodine 1200 | < 1 µm | Conductive, meets MIL-DTL-5541 |
| Powder coat | 60–120 µm | RAL colours, needs 0.3 mm clearance on mating features |
| Deburr / edge break | 0.05–0.3 mm | All parts unless the drawing says otherwise |
| Bead blast | Ra 1.6–3.2 µm | Uniform matt finish, hides tool marks |
| Laser marking | — | Part number, lot code, data matrix |
